On Fri, May 07, 2010 at 10:55:37AM +0100, Jamie Lokier wrote: > Josef Bacik wrote: > > 3) Lock the entire range during DIO. I originally had it so we would lock > > the > > extents as get_block was called, and then unlock them as the endio function > > was > > called, which worked great, but if we ever had an error in the submit_io > > hook, > > we could have locked an extent that would never be submitted for IO, so we > > wouldn't be able to unlock it, so this solution fixed that problem and made > > it a > > bit cleaner. > > Does this prevent concurrent DIOs to overlapping or nearby ranges? >
It just prevents them from overlapping areas. Thanks, Josef -- To unsubscribe from this list: send the line "unsubscribe linux-btrfs" in the body of a message to [email protected] More majordomo info at http://vger.kernel.org/majordomo-info.html
